What is Gilhari?

Gilhari is a microservice framework that facilitates the persistence of JSON objects within a relational database environment. Available as a Docker image, this framework can be tailored to suit the specific object or relational model of any application. Gilhari offers a REST (Representational State Transfer) interface for its APIs, enabling users to execute CRUD (Create, Retrieve, Update, Delete) operations on JSON objects that are unique to their applications. Some notable features of Gilhari include: * A metadata-driven approach that is independent of object models and agnostic to databases * Simple customization and configuration options for your JSON object models * The ability to map JSON attributes directly to table columns, which enhances querying capabilities and performance * Support for intricate object modeling, including one-to-many, many-to-one, and many-to-many relationships * The framework eliminates the need for writing any code to manage REST APIs (POST/GET, PUT/DELETE), facilitate data exchange (CRUD), or establish database schemas, streamlining development processes. This allows developers to focus on building their applications without getting bogged down by backend complexities.

What is CherryPy?

CherryPy allows developers to build web applications in a manner akin to standard object-oriented Python projects, resulting in more streamlined code and faster development processes. With a history spanning over ten years, CherryPy has proven itself to be both swift and reliable. Its versatility enables it to function efficiently in a variety of production settings, from straightforward projects to highly intricate ones.
